
Supreme Court Won’t Consider Pandemic Restrictions On Houses Of Worship
The Supreme Court refused to consider a case on Nevada’s restrictions in places of worship, NBC News reported.
The Calvary Chapel Dayton Valley, a church in Reno, Nevada, appealed the Court of Appeals decision claiming that these restrictions violate a person’s religious freedom. Attorney generals from 19 states have sided with the church in an effort to uphold religious freedom across the country while states continue to place restrictions on houses of worship, AP News reported.
